Ram Gopal Varma heaps praise for Akhil after watching 'Lenin'

Filmmaker Ram Gopal Varma lauded Akhil Akkineni's acting in the recently released film 'Lenin'. Varma declared Akhil the best actor within the Akkineni family after watching the movie. He specifically praised Akhil's remarkable ease and powerful emotional scenes. The action-revenge drama 'Lenin' is based on the Mahabharata epic. This endorsement provides a significant boost to Akhil's career and the film's reception.

Matt Damon on how Christopher Nolan looked directing 'The Odyssey'

Actor Matt Damon shared insights into Christopher Nolan's challenging direction of 'The Odyssey'. Nolan endured extreme physical conditions, often appearing soaked and cold during filming. The director had warned the cast and crew about the production's intense demands. Filming involved practical effects and shooting on location across six countries. This shared hardship created a special bonding moment for everyone involved.
